Designed by W B Whitie, The Classic Grand opened its doors in 1915 as The Grand Central Picture House.
A cinema hall for almost 80 years it was sympathetically transformed to a nightclub and live music venue in 1992.
The Classic Grand hosts two floors. The top main floor retains much of its original and “stunning” art deco features, which is often likened to banquet room from The Titanic.
With a large stage, dance floor, two bars and capacity for 500 guests, the main hall is perfect for large events including music concerts, club nights, corporate networking to weddings and other special occasions.
The main hall is installed with a state of the art PA system.
The Classic Grand is also home to a smaller first floor lounge and dancefloor, with capacity for 200 guests. Its dark interior, low ceilings and good sized stage with bar make it the perfect forum for a range of events such as club nights, after-show parties, record label launch events, corporate networking or private functions.
